  • 1 egg white
  • 1 c sugar
  • 1 ts cinnamon
  • 2 lb pecan or walnut halves
  • 1 ts salt (i use less)
  • 1/2 ts cocoa (i use more!)
  • 1 ts water

Tips and Variations:

  • Nut Selection: While the original recipe suggests pecans or walnuts, feel free to use a mix or even substitute other nuts like almonds or cashews.
  • Spice it Up: Experiment with different spices. A pinch of nutmeg or allspice can add extra depth of flavor.
  • Sweetness Level: Adjust the amount of sugar to your liking. If you prefer a less sweet treat, reduce the sugar by a quarter cup.
  • Chocolate Enhancement: Add some chopped dark chocolate or chocolate chips for an even richer flavor.

Step-by-step

    • Preheat oven to 325 degrees.
    • Beat egg whites and water together. Stir in pecans and toss quickly.
    • Mix together sugar, cinnamon, salt and cocoa. Pour over pecans and toss quickly.
    • Pour pecans into a greased 9" x 14" baking pan. Bake 45 minutes, stirring every 10 minutes.
    • Using spatula, loosen pecans immediately from the baking pan. Cool.
    • Can be stored up to two weeks in an airtight container.
